Rocky shore communities has been used in draft form for many years by student visitors to FSC Field Centres. It includes large annotated images of four communities at different levels of the shore (splash zone, upper, middle and lower shore). Key organisms at each level are highlighted in detail. Factors affecting zonation in rocky shores communities are discussed. A list of fieldwork hints is included. This chart is part of the FSC's range of fold-out charts, designed to help users identify of a wide range of plants and animals. Each chart is laminated to make it shower-proof and robust for use outdoors. Clear colour illustrations and text by experts in the subject make these valuable resources for all age groups.
